The daughter must sign forms to take the ASVAB and physical should it go that far. Those are/were DD Form 714s.
The enlistment APPLICATION is non binding. It is only an application. DD Form 1966 series.
Part of the application packet will also be a medical prescreening form (from 398?) and a background check form.
With your advice, the daughter cannot even take the ASVAB which means that she cannot even discuss options like bonuses, college funds, and without aptitude scores she can't even look at some career fields.
